Tissue Specificity | Detected in zona glomerulosa and zona fasciculata in the adrenal gland (at protein level). Brain, retina and adrenal medulla. |
Post Translational Modifications | N-glycosylated. |
Function | Catalyzes the formation of the signaling molecule cAMP in response to G-protein signaling. Mediates responses to increased cellular Ca(2+)/calmodulin levels. May be involved in regulatory processes in the central nervous system. May play a role in memory and learning. Plays a role in the regulation of the circadian rhythm of daytime contrast sensitivity probably by modulating the rhythmic synthesis of cyclic AMP in the retina. |
